Vanessa Arambula

Teacher, YMCA East Bay

Vanessa Arambula, a proud Chicana hailing from a lineage deeply rooted in Coahuiltecan heritage, carries a profound connection to the agricultural legacy of the Americas. As an Anthropologist and holder of an Early Childhood Education Certificate, Vanessa skillfully weaves together her expertise to reconstruct Mesoamerican mythology into captivating children’s stories. Her life's mission revolves around preserving the rich heritage often overlooked in mainstream curriculums.

Vanessa’s dedication lies in educating children about their cultural legacy, empowering them to embrace their identity before the imposition of colonial narratives in classrooms. She fervently works to counteract the distortions caused by the colonizers' gaze, enabling youth to authentically define their own narratives.
